Can a student religious group use school facilities?

a. Yes. Under the Equal Access Act and the First Amendment, public school students may meet if the school has created a limited open forum during noninstructional time.
b. Yes. A student religious group can meet as long as a teacher leads the group.
c. Yes. A student religious group can meet if it is approved by the school board.
d. No. A religious group meeting on school grounds would violate the Free Exercise Clause.
e. No. A religious group meeting on school grounds would violate the Establishment Clause.


A
